Output 14f3a61be0ee40695078ac3af97d69e7e502148f343fb762858f8cf4e35275a5:0

value
8668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 603456254b41bcfcf83a080616caa45583483e6e OP_EQUAL
address
3AThVN3jy7MbjrBwd7zkNGPy89KBRjowNZ
transaction
14f3a61be0ee40695078ac3af97d69e7e502148f343fb762858f8cf4e35275a5
spent
true